UW-Madison Alumni Band Energizes Badger Bash Ahead of Football Game
The UW-Madison Alumni Band performed at Badger Bash at Union South and Camp Randall Stadium before the UW-Madison football game.

Madison, WI, September 19, 2026 — The University of Wisconsin-Madison Alumni Band brought a surge of spirit and music to campus events on Saturday, performing at both Badger Bash at Union South and later at Camp Randall Stadium. The performances took place immediately preceding the UW-Madison football game, contributing to the pre-game atmosphere for fans and alumni.
